Review the steps necessary when writing a program that reads data from a file:

Final Answer:

When writing a program to read data from a file, the essential steps involve opening the file, reading its contents, processing the data as needed, and finally, closing the file. These steps ensure proper access to the file, data retrieval, manipulation, and responsible closure to prevent memory leaks or data corruption.

Step-by-step explanation:

To start, opening the file is the initial step. This involves declaring a file object in the program and using specific functions or methods to access the file. For instance, in Python, this could involve using the `open()` function with the file name and mode (read, write, etc.) as arguments.

Next, reading the file's contents requires choosing an appropriate method based on the file's structure, such as reading line by line or extracting data in chunks. For instance, using `read()` or `readline()` functions in Python helps to retrieve data from the file.

Processing the data involves manipulating the information retrieved from the file. This might include parsing text, converting formats, or performing calculations on the data obtained, depending on the program's requirements.

Finally, closing the file is crucial for proper resource management. Failing to close the file after use can lead to memory leaks or even data corruption. It involves using the `close()` function or similar methods in the programming language to ensure the file is properly closed and resources are released.

In summary, these steps—opening, reading, processing, and closing—form the core sequence when writing a program to read data from a file. Adhering to these steps ensures the safe and effective handling of file operations within a program, preventing potential issues and maintaining program stability.
